Predicting the "best" with absolute certainty for 2026 involves some foresight, but based on current trends, investment in women's health, and the focus on specialized care, here are the top menopause telehealth clinics expected to lead the field, along with why:

  1. Midi Health:

    • Why: Midi Health is rapidly gaining traction due to its focus on providing personalized, insurance-covered care for perimenopause and menopause. They emphasize connecting patients with medical professionals (doctors and nurse practitioners) who are trained in menopausal care, offering a blend of HRT, non-hormonal solutions, and lifestyle guidance. Their emphasis on integrating with primary care and accepting many insurance plans is a major differentiator that is likely to drive significant growth and accessibility by 2026.
  2. Elektra Health:

    • Why: Elektra stands out for its comprehensive, evidence-based, and holistic approach. Beyond medication, they offer extensive educational resources, 1-on-1 coaching with menopause-trained providers (MDs, NPs), and a supportive community. Their "Menopause Roadmap" covers everything from sleep and nutrition to mental well-being and sexual health. This integrated model is appealing to those seeking more than just prescriptions, and their focus on empowering women through knowledge is a strong long-term strategy.
  3. Gennev:

    • Why: Gennev is a well-established player in the menopause telehealth space, offering a robust platform with access to gynecologists and menopause-trained clinicians. They provide personalized treatment plans that can include HRT, non-hormonal options, and a range of supportive services like health coaching, nutrition advice, and mental wellness support. Their established network, comprehensive services, and focus on continuity of care make them a strong contender to remain a leader in 2026.
  4. Evernow:

    • Why: Evernow has made a name for itself with its focus on convenient, evidence-based hormone replacement therapy (HRT) and prescription management. They connect users with licensed clinicians who specialize in menopause, streamlining the process of getting personalized treatment. As more women seek out effective HRT, Evernow's user-friendly platform and clinical expertise are likely to continue to expand, potentially broadening their non-hormonal offerings by 2026.

Key Trends to Watch for in 2026:

  • Insurance Coverage: More clinics, like Midi, will likely prioritize accepting major insurance plans, making specialized care more accessible.
  • Holistic Integration: Expect an even greater emphasis on combining medical treatments with lifestyle coaching, nutrition, mental health support, and pelvic floor therapy.
  • Personalization & AI: Advanced AI and data analytics will help providers create even more tailored treatment plans based on individual symptoms, health history, and preferences.
  • Provider Training: A continued focus on clinicians who are certified by organizations like the North American Menopause Society (NAMS) or the International Menopause Society (IMS) will ensure high-quality, up-to-date care.
  • Expanded State Coverage: These services will likely continue to expand their reach across more U.S. states and potentially internationally.

When choosing a clinic in 2026, consider your specific needs, whether you prioritize a holistic approach, a focus on HRT, insurance coverage, or extensive educational resources.
